Idaho Irrigation Pumpers Association, Inc. (“IIPA”) petitioned to intervene in this case
on October 6, 2021, pursuant to Rules of Procedure 71 through 75 of the Idaho Public Utilities
Commission, IDAPA 31.01.01.071-.075.
FINDINGS OF FACT
We find that no party timely opposed this Petition to Intervene.
We further find that based on the pleadings and other documents filed in this case,
intervention by this party would serve the purposes of intervention as described by Rule 74 of the
Rules of Procedure and should be granted.
O R D E R
IT IS THEREFORE ORDERED that the Petition to Intervene filed by IIPA is hereby
granted.
IT IS FURTHER ORDERED that all Intervenors comply with all rules of the
Commission including Rules of Procedure 71 through 75, and 222 through 223 of the Idaho Public
Utilities Commission, IDAPA 31.01.01.071-.075, .222-.223.
